USAF airman shooting incident, Broadstairs, Kent
Aug. 08, 1955 - Black American Airman Shoots Himself On Kent Beach After Killing Three And Injuring Six With Sten Gun: American airman Napoleon Green truned his gun on himself on Broadstairs, Kent Beach this afternoon. He had run amok with a Sten gun at nearby Manston USAF base and shot nine people - three of them died. The beach shooting followed a mile long chase by armed British police and American airmen along sands packed with holidaymakers. Police loudspeakers called on the holidaymakers to leave the beach. Photo Shows:- Police and armed soldiers carry the body of Napoleon Green along the beach at Broadstairs - Kent today
